2.1 Entering Patient Data

Patient data can be entered from the operation unit, a magnetic card reader, or a database file.

2.1.1 Entering Data from the Operation Panel

Display the software keyboard.
Touch [PATIENT] on the exposure screen.
Software Keyboard (Alphabet)
Switching the software keyboard input
Touch [NUM] for numerical input, or [ALPHA] for alphabet input. Also, touch [Caps]
to select between upper case and lower case alphabet letters.
Enter the name. (Optional depending on the setting)
Touch the frame to display the cursor and enter the name in 63 or fewer alphanumeric
characters.
Enter the ID. (Required)
Touch the frame to display the cursor and enter the ID in 32 or fewer alphanumeric
characters.
Enter the accession number. (Optional depending on the setting)
Touch the frame to display the cursor and enter the accession number in 16 or fewer
alphanumeric characters.
(Depending on the installation setup by a service engineer, it may not be possible to enter
the accession number.)
Select patient's sex. (Optional depending on the setting)
Touch [MALE], [FEMALE] or [OTHER].
